Shell Offshore Inc. (Shell), a subsidiary of Royal Dutch Shell plc, conducted an initial flyover of their assets in the path of Hurricane Ida. During this initial flight, they observed damage to their West Delta-143 (WD-143) offshore facilities. When it is safe to do so, Shell will send personnel offshore to provide a closer inspection of these facilities to understand the full extent of the damage and the degree to which their production in the Gulf of Mexico will likely be impacted.

BOURBON announces that it has been awarded by SHELL a fully integrated logistics package contract comprising of international freight forwarding, integrated logistics services and PSV (Platform Supply Vessel) services to support two deepwater offshore exploration campaigns in Namibia and Sao Tomé.  

Global Gravity establish office and warehouse in Aberdeen – with two experienced industry professionals at the helm. The company will create local jobs with its patented TubeLock system, which makes handling of casing, tubing, and drill pipes easier, safer, and faster. The new local warehouse can support 5-10 drilling operations at a time.

Aquaterra Energy, a leader in global offshore energy engineering solutions, has secured a multi-million dollar master engineering and design service agreement with a supermajor to deliver multiple Sea Swift platforms over a three-year period. The platforms will be destined for off the coast of the Cabinda Province, offshore Angola.
